我想知道我能不能和/或在一起。我正在尝试创建一个代码来检查两个变量是否都是错误的,或者只有其中一个是错误的而另一个是正确的然后我想显示一条消息:“其中一个”变量“是错误的。
有人可以帮助我吗?
答案 0 :(得分:2)
除了Tim Whites的回答,如果你不想嵌套,你也可以使用:
if($a == false AND $b == false) { echo "Both variables are false"; }
elseif($a == false OR $b == false) { echo "One variable is false"; }
答案 1 :(得分:1)
if ($a==false OR $b==false) {
if($a==false AND $b==false) { echo "Both variables are false"; }
else { echo "On of the variables is false"; }
}
这样的事情会发生。
答案 2 :(得分:0)
您可以使用多个IF
语句来检查1个变量是否错误或两者都错误。像:
if ($variable1==false && $variable2==false){
}
else{
if ($variable1==false || $variable2==false){
}
}